Sixties Garage Rock n Roll is a very warm, twangy, fuzzy trip that goes for miles and miles before you even get close to becoming familiar with the bands playing their own brand of angst, heartache, rebellion and wise talk molded with a varied pantry of musical influences from blues to rock n roll and rhythm n blues to pop ballads.

A Great Introduction to Sixties Garage Rock n' Roll

One of the best introductions to Sixties Garage Rock n Roll is ' The Nuggets, Original Artyfacts from the First Psychedelic Era 1965-1968 ' compilation.
